The Effect of a Fundamental Particle on the Standard Model of Cosmology

Authors: Michael Olley, Jeff Yee

In the first part of this paper, we discuss the effect of a fundamental particle on the evolution of the universe and propose an alternative model for the origin of the universe. In the second part, we propose the electron neutrino as the fundamental particle and examine the effect of neutrino oscillation on solar neutrinos as they exit the solar system and enter the galaxy. We propose a source of dark matter which challenges the Big Bang model of the universe.
